A Level 2 electrician is a specialised professional who holds the certifications and authorisation to carry out a variety of innovative electrical tasks beyond the scope of a basic certified electrician. These tradespeople are necessary for managing the electrical connections in between domestic or business properties and the power distribution network. Their knowledge covers the installation, upkeep, and repair of service lines, as well as metering systems, switchboard upgrades, and emergency situation disconnection or reconnection services.

The difference between a general electrician and a Level 2 professional lies in the intricacy and risk associated with the work. Requirement electricians are normally restricted to jobs within a residential or commercial property, such as electrical wiring circuits, setting up lights, and establishing electrical devices. On the other hand, Level 2 electricians are trained and accredited to deal with live elements that link straight to the power supply network. This includes working on overhead service lines and underground cable televisions that run between a property and the street supply facilities.

One of the most common services offered by a Level 2 electrician is the installation and upgrade of customer mains. These are the primary power lines that bring electrical energy from the network to a building's switchboard. In many older residential or commercial properties, the existing infrastructure is not equipped to deal with the growing energy demands of contemporary living. Home appliances such as a/c systems, induction cooktops, and electric automobile battery chargers put increased pressure on supply systems. Level 2 electricians evaluate the energy load requirements and install the appropriate cable televisions, circuit security, and earthing systems to guarantee a safe and trusted supply.

Another substantial location of responsibility includes metering. These electricians are authorised to set up, get rid of, or upgrade electrical energy meters on behalf of energy merchants. Accurate and certified metering is vital for right billing, monitoring of energy usage, and integration with solar power systems or battery storage. With the increase in digital smart meters, which supply real-time information and remote monitoring abilities, Level 2 electricians must stay present with evolving innovations and make sure that setups satisfy the rigorous requirements of energy providers and governing bodies.

Disconnection and reconnection services are likewise a core part of their work. When a residential or commercial property is going through demolition, major remodelling, and even in cases of past due electricity accounts, power must be safely disconnected from the grid. Only certified Level 2 electricians are permitted to perform this task, which includes separating the power supply at the point of attachment or network connection. Once building or restorative work is complete, they are likewise responsible for reconnecting the supply, evaluating the installation, and ensuring that all systems are functional and certified before power is brought back.

These electricians are also hired during emergencies, especially after severe weather occasions such as storms or floods, which might damage service lines, meters, or switchboards. Their training permits them to determine faults, isolate risks, and carry out repair work on live systems where required. Quick and safe repair of power is crucial to homes, organizations, and civil services, making Level 2 electricians key contributors to post-emergency healing efforts.

To end up being gotten approved for this work, an individual should first finish a Certificate III in Electrotechnology and get a standard electrical licence. Following this, they must undertake additional certified training particular to Level 2 work, including safety treatments for live systems, setup of metering devices, and working at heights or underground. Accreditation is usually offered through acknowledged training organisations in collaboration with local electricity suppliers. Continued expert advancement is likewise a requirement, as safety guidelines, network requirements, and available technologies are continuously progressing.

Since their work straight impacts the general public power network, Level 2 electricians are held to high regulatory and compliance requirements. They need to carry public liability insurance coverage, follow exact installation and safety treatments, and submit compliance certificates for every completed job. Audits are frequently carried out by supply authorities to ensure that setups are performed properly and that all paperwork is appropriately filed. For property owners and developers, employing a qualified and authorised Level 2 technician guarantees that work is completed lawfully, securely, and in accordance with market expectations.
